Guys, You can do a filter like:
F8 to specify filter !K in the prefix field (NOT USA) * in State field Enter to start filtering You will see KL7 HI etc with the matching state abbreviation; if not, you have a problem. --Paul, KK4HD On Thu, Jan 22, 2015 at 7:16 PM, Art - W6KY via DX4WIN < [email protected]> wrote: > F8 > K in Prefix box > AL in State box > > Y in LOTW CFM box > > 373 LOTW AL QSO's Confirmed > with K,A*,N and W prefixes > > > Running Win XP > DX4WIN 8.05 > > > 73, Art W6KY > www.w6ky.com > > > > ..................................................................................................... > > > ________________________________ > From: John Shaw <[email protected]> > To: 'John 5B4AHK' <[email protected]>; [email protected] > Sent: Thursday, January 22, 2015 3:45 PM > Subject: Re: [Dx4win] LotW import problem > > > I also import the LOTW download (with all details checked) into my 8.04 > log. > > I did a check and couldn't find any non K Prefix QSO's with a state > assigned. 194803 QSO's in the log. > > This was my process for checking: > > Do a F8 filter, K in the Prefix box and a state in the state box, say AL. > Then do a filter count.
